What is SMS marketing?

SMS marketing is the practice of sending SMS messages to customers who have given you explicit permission to contact them. These SMS messages can take many forms:

  • Promotional: announcing a sale, sharing a discount code, or promoting a new service through promotional text messages.
  • Transactional: sending order confirmations, appointment reminders, or shipping updates via transactional messages.
  • Conversational: engaging in one-on-one conversations to answer questions, gather feedback, or provide customer support.

Unlike social media or paid ads, SMS is an owned channel. This means you control your contact lists, your content, and your timing – free from the whims of ever-changing algorithms or rising ad costs.

💬 SMS marketing may seem old-fashioned, but it can actually be one of the most effective communication channels – depending on your goals, of course. It can be the perfect middle ground between the overload of emails and the noise of social media. At Useme, we started testing SMS to notify freelancers about urgent issues – for instance, when a missing payout method delays their payment. A single text message can speed up the process and reduce our Customer Service workload, since it’s sent automatically based on specific conditions. Soon, we’ll test SMS for client communication as well – sending reminders about invoices and other key updates to help things move faster.

I wouldn’t recommend packing too much information into one message or overusing links. It should be personalized, deliver real value in just a few words, and include a clear call to action. And since people are increasingly wary of phishing, too many links can backfire (be careful with links in general). Finally, when choosing SMS tools, don’t focus only on price. Make sure the platform integrates well with your CRM and other core systems – in our case, HubSpot and the Useme platform. Without proper integration, you’ll quickly end up with manual, inefficient processes – which is exactly what automation is meant to avoid.
– Says Agnieszka Gadawska, an Automation & CRM expert

How to choose SMS marketing platforms

We know about the perks and the marketing strategy, so it’s time for the tools. However, picking the right SMS marketing software isn’t just about price. 

But more about finding a text marketing platform that fits your workflow, audience size, and long-term goals. The right SMS marketing solution will save you time, boost customer engagement, and give you the flexibility to grow.

Here are the key factors to consider

  1. Ease of use: you shouldn’t need to be a developer to send a text. Look for a clean, intuitive user interface and pre-built templates that make setup simple.
  2. Two-way messaging: think about text messaging as a powerful customer service tool. Different SMS marketing platforms with true two-way messaging allow you to answer questions and handle feedback directly within the same conversation thread.
  3. Integration options: the best SMS marketing software connects with your existing systems, whether that’s an e-commerce store, a CRM, or a marketing automation platform. This allows you to trigger texts automatically based on customer data, like a new purchase or an abandoned cart.
  4. Mobile accessibility: look for platforms that offer iOS and Android apps so you can manage your SMS marketing campaigns on the go. Many Android apps and mobile solutions make it easy to send messages from anywhere.
  5. Scalability: choose a tool that allows you to easily scale up without paying more for a higher plan. Consider whether you need bulk text messaging services for larger campaigns.
  6. Pricing structure: choose between a subscription plan (a fixed monthly price for a set number of texts) and a pay-as-you-go model. Subscriptions are predictable, but pay-as-you-go is often better for seasonal or infrequent campaigns.
  7. Compliance support: in the U.S., SMS compliance is regulated by laws like the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A). You need explicit consent before sending promotional text messages, and opt-outs must be honored immediately. A good SMS messaging service will help you stay compliant with automatic opt-in and opt-out processes.
  8. Analytics and reporting: if you can’t measure it, you can’t improve it. Look for platforms that provide sms analytics to track key metrics like delivery rates, click-through rates, and conversions.

The best free and freemium SMS marketing tools

If you’re new to text message marketing or just want to test the waters, you can find plenty of SMS marketing services that offer free trials or budget-friendly starter plans. These marketing tools help you send promotional text messages, automate reminders, and track results without committing to high monthly fees.

Here are some of the most popular options:

SMS platform Best for Standout features Free plan/Trial
SimpleTexting Quick, easy-to-run campaigns Keywords, surveys, autoresponders, and detailed analytics 14-day free trial
TextMagic Fast sending & scheduling Pay-as-you-go, dedicated numbers, web & mobile apps 30-day trial + free number
SlickText Collecting contacts & loyalty programs Opt-in forms, pop-ups, promo codes, contests 14-day trial (some free credits)
Salesmsg Local US & Canada businesses Local numbers, CRM integrations, and an optional AI bot 14-day trial with a credit card
EZ Texting Non-technical beginners Guided onboarding, templates, and customer support 14-day trial
Twilio Full customization & API use Developer-friendly, no-code integrations 60-day trial after signing up for a SendGrid account

SimpleTexting

Ideal for small business owners who want to launch SMS campaigns without technical headaches. You can create keyword-based sign-ups, run polls or surveys, and set up automated SMS follow-ups. The analytics dashboard makes it easy to track SMS subscribers growth and engagement.

Limitations: less intuitive for one-on-one messaging, and pricing can climb quickly for larger lists.

TextMagic

A great choice for freelancers who want flexibility. With pay-as-you-go pricing, you only pay for what you use, which is perfect for seasonal or occasional campaigns. Features include scheduled texts, templates, contact list imports, and integration with other apps via Zapier. Their text messaging service supports both SMS and phone calls.

Limitations: automation is more basic compared to advanced marketing software, and high-volume senders may find per-text pricing adds up.

SlickText

Best for building your contact list and running loyalty programs. The platform offers opt-in forms, contests, and automated SMS campaigns, making it a solid choice for businesses combining list building with engagement. Their SMS service excels at converting website visitors into SMS subscribers.

Limitations: may be more feature-rich and complex than necessary for freelancers who just need basic text messaging functionality.

Salesmsg

Tailored for US and Canadian businesses, offering local phone numbers and direct integrations with popular CRMs like HubSpot and Zoho. It supports both SMS and calling, plus an AI chatbot for automated responses. Their business SMS features make it easy to manage customer communications.

Limitations: not available outside the US and Canada, and the interface is more basic compared to other SMS marketing services.

EZ Texting

Designed for beginners who need step-by-step guidance. The onboarding process is thorough, with templates and tutorials for setting up campaigns, forms, and keywords. Their support team provides excellent assistance for new users learning text marketing.

Limitations: the free trial is restricted – you can only text your own phone until you upgrade, which makes real-world testing limited.

Twilio

A highly flexible platform that developers love. You can build custom SMS workflows and integrate with almost any app. Even non-developers can use its no-code features via tools like Zapier. Perfect for businesses that need bulk SMS capabilities or want to send bulk text messages.

Limitations: setup can be more complex than other tools, and you’ll need technical help to get the most out of it.

Common mistakes in SMS marketing

What are some red flags in SMS marketing that make the customers ignore the perfectly-crafted messages? Let’s quickly cover the most popular ones.

  • Sending without permission: always get explicit, written opt-in to avoid legal issues and maintain SMS compliance.
  • Over-messaging: sending too many texts can quickly lead to unsubscribes and frustrated customers (I think we all know this too well).
  • Generic messages: failing to create personalized messages can make them feel spammy.
  • Bad timing: avoid sending texts too early in the morning or too late at night.
  • Ignoring analytics: Not tracking SMS analytics means missing opportunities to optimize your marketing campaign performance.

Best practices for SMS marketing checklist

Knowing the mistakes, you may ask yourself – so what should I do then, where to begin? Well, you’re in luck.  Here is a short checklist of best practices for text message marketing:

  • Keep your promotional text messages brief and to the point.
  • Personalize messages whenever possible using the recipient’s name and relevant customer data.
  • Include a clear call to action (e.g., “Shop now” or “Book your spot”).
  • Test different message styles and track results with SMS analytics to see what works best.
  • Combine SMS with email marketing for a powerful, multi-channel approach.
  • Use automated welcome messages to engage new SMS subscribers immediately.
  • Segment contacts based on behavior and preferences to improve relevance.

SMS marketing FAQ

This FAQ gives general information about SMS marketing. It is not legal advice. Rules can change and may be different in your country. Please check local laws before you start.

Do I need permission to send SMS?

Yes. You must get clear, written opt-in and always give an easy opt-out option. Rules like the TCPA apply in the U.S.

What should I track?

Watch delivery rate, clicks, and conversions. Use these numbers to test and improve your messages.

When should I send messages?

Send during local daytime hours. Avoid very early mornings and late nights.

Which pricing model is better?

Use a subscription if you send messages every month. Use pay-as-you-go if you send only during special campaigns.

Can I combine SMS with email?

Yes. Many companies send an email first and then a short SMS reminder.
